Iran to hold talks with Europe as sanctions snapback nears: View from Washington

from The AL-Monitor Brief

Al-Monitor’s State Department correspondent, Elizabeth Hagedorn, joins host Adam Lucente to discuss the upcoming talks between Iran, the United Kingdom, France and Germany over the Iranian nuclear program, as well as the potential for so-called snapback sanctions and why negotiations with the Trump administration have stalled. See Privacy Policy at https://art19.com/privacy and California Privacy Notice at https://art19.com/privacy#do-not-sell-my-info.
